About the Role
We are seeking a Legal Privacy and Compliance Lead to develop and implement Todd’s global privacy framework. This isn't just a "check-the-box" compliance role. You will work alongside the Research and Global Affairs teams, translating complex global regulations into actionable product roadmaps. You will be a strategic partner to cross-functional teams across a hyper-scaling research lab, ensuring our frontier technology is built with a "privacy-by-design" philosophy that scales.
You’ll work closely with our product, research, engineering and safety teams, as well as other business operations and compliance units to develop, implement and execute a comprehensive global privacy program, and build workable privacy controls that balance innovation and development with responsible data practices.
You’ll be responsible for:
Design, implement, and oversee a comprehensive global privacy program that aligns with GDPR, CCPA/CPRA, and emerging regulations.
Program manage the lifecycle of compliance initiatives, including data mapping, Records of Processing Activities (RoPA), and Data Protection Impact Assessments (DPIAs).
Draft and maintain internal and external-facing policies, including Privacy Notices, Data Retention policies, and Employee Privacy Handbooks.
Act as the primary legal partner for product and engineering teams, providing real-time advice on technology launches.
Navigate the intersection of privacy law and ethics, advising on bias mitigation, data provenance, and the legal implications of synthetic data.
Manage the privacy aspects of vendor relationships, including drafting and negotiating Data Processing Agreements (DPAs).
We’re looking for someone with:
7+ years of legal experience, with at least 4 years focused on privacy and data protection, to include familiarity with relevant state-level privacy laws, and international frameworks like GDPR and/or Korea’s PIPA.
J.D. from an accredited law school and active membership in at least one U.S. State Bar.
A strong understanding of technical work. You don't need to code, but you must be able to speak the language of engineers.
Experience leading cross-functional projects or managing a privacy legal function; comfort moving between "individual contributor" tasks and "project lead" responsibilities.
Comfort working with technical systems, configs, and dashboards.
